char类型用于表示单个字符,通常用来表示字符常量。'A'是编码为65所代表的字符常量,而"A"是一个包含字符A的字符串。Unicode编码可以表示为十六进制,范围从\u0000到\uffff。例如:\u005B表示“[”,而\u005D表示“]”。除了使用转义序列符\u表示Unicode代码单元的编码外,还有一些用于表示特殊字符的转义序列符,比如我们常见的"\b、\n、\t、\r"等。所有这些转
转载
2023-06-25 17:54:09
174阅读
# 如何在Java中获取Unicode对应字符
在Java开发中,有时你需要从Unicode编码中获取相应的字符,尤其是在处理多语言字符集或特定的符号时。本文将会带你了解如何实现这一功能,无论是对于招聘来的小白还是经验丰富的开发者,也能帮助他们理解这一流程。
## 流程概述
为了获取Unicode对应的字符,我们可以按照以下几个步骤进行操作。下面的表格展示了处理的整体流程:
| 步骤 |
原创
2024-08-11 05:41:48
75阅读
# Java获取字符对应的Unicode
在Java编程中,Unicode是一种用来表示字符的标准编码格式。每个字符都对应着一个唯一的Unicode码点,这个码点可以用整数来表示。有时候我们需要获取某个字符对应的Unicode码点,这在一些文本处理或者字符比对的场景中非常有用。本文将介绍如何在Java中获取字符对应的Unicode。
## 什么是Unicode
Unicode是一种全球通用的
原创
2024-06-19 04:56:48
23阅读
# Java 获取字符的 Unicode 码
## 引言
在编程中,有时候我们需要获取字符的 Unicode 码,以便进行一些特定的操作。在 Java 中,获取字符的 Unicode 码可以通过使用 `char` 类的 `toCharArray()` 方法来实现。本文将向刚入行的小白介绍整个获取字符的 Unicode 码的流程,并提供详细的代码示例和注释。
## 流程图
以下是获取字符的
原创
2023-12-04 08:53:03
127阅读
# Java 获取字符串 Unicode 的方法
在 Java 中,获取字符串的 Unicode 编码是编程中一个常见的需求。这可以帮助你处理各种文本数据,包括多语言的文本,这些文本可能在 ASCII 编码之外的字符。本文将详细介绍如何在 Java 中实现这一目标,并用实际代码示例帮助你理解整个流程。
## 整体流程
下面是一个获取字符串 Unicode 的流程图,用于帮助你理解整个过程。
# 如何实现Java Unicode字符
如果你想在Java中使用Unicode字符,下面是一个简单的指南,来帮助你实现这一目标。
## 流程
| 步骤 | 描述 |
| ---- | ---- |
| 1 | 定义一个包含Unicode字符的字符串 |
| 2 | 将字符串转换为Unicode编码 |
| 3 | 输出Unicode编码 |
## 步骤详解
### 步骤1:定义一个包含
原创
2024-05-16 05:38:46
28阅读
# Java Unicode字符
## 什么是Unicode字符
Unicode字符是一种表示世界上所有字符的国际标准编码。它定义了每个字符的唯一标识符,以及字符在计算机中的存储和传输方式。Unicode字符可以包含各种语言的字母、数字、标点符号、特殊符号等。
在Java中,每个字符都是Unicode字符。Java中的字符类型`char`就是用来表示Unicode字符的。Java采用16位无
原创
2023-08-06 09:47:40
362阅读
# 实现Java字符Unicode的流程
## 1. 理解Unicode
在开始讲述实现Java字符Unicode的步骤之前,我们首先要了解什么是Unicode。Unicode是一种字符编码标准,它为世界上几乎所有的字符设定了唯一的数字编码。在Java中,字符类型char使用的是Unicode编码,可以表示从0到65535之间的字符。
## 2. 实现步骤
下面是实现Java字符Unico
原创
2023-09-26 17:41:30
79阅读
# 深入理解Java中的Unicode字符
Java是一种强类型的编程语言,而字符的处理在Java中扮演着重要的角色。特别是在国际化和多语言支持日益增长的今天,了解Java中的Unicode字符是至关重要的。本文将带你深入了解Unicode在Java中的应用,并通过代码示例进行说明。
## 什么是Unicode?
Unicode是一种字符编码标准,它能够表示世界上几乎所有书写系统的字符。它的
原创
2024-08-07 10:22:25
21阅读
# 如何在 Java 中获取 Unicode 编码
在现代编程中,字符编码是一个重要的概念。Unicode 是一种字符编码标准,允许计算机能够表示和处理基于文本的所有语言字符。在 Java 中,我们可以方便地获取一个字符的 Unicode 编码,这是文本处理中的常见需求。
本文将指导您如何在 Java 中获取字符的 Unicode 编码。我们将分步进行,最终形成一个完整的代码示例。
## 整
原创
2024-09-23 04:03:01
16阅读
unicodeUnicode世界通用的字符编码标准,它为世界上所有字符进行了统一编号,计算机只要支持这一个字符集,就能显示所有的字符,再也不会有乱码了。Unicode只是一个用来映射字符和数字的标准。它对支持字符的数量没有限制,也不要求字符必须占两个、三个或者其它任意数量的字节。Unicode并不涉及字符是怎么在字节中表示的,它仅仅指定了字符对应的数字,仅此而已**,**Unicode存在多种存储
转载
2023-06-12 17:12:16
428阅读
一、问题:
JAVA 字符的编码问题,有很多情况会出现,比如:
1. jsp页面显示不出中文字符
2. servlet不能返回正确的中文名
3. 资源文件乱码,比如就需要中文转unicode
4. 调用js乱码,需要与调用它的jsp页面的编码保持一致
5. 邮件附件名的乱码 或 邮件正文乱码 等等
二、起源:
在Javac编译期间,也会先从
转载
2023-08-19 13:54:30
94阅读
## Java获取字符串的Unicode
作为一名经验丰富的开发者,我将教你如何在Java中获取字符串的Unicode编码。首先我们来看看整个流程:
```mermaid
stateDiagram
[*] --> 输入字符串
输入字符串 --> 获取字符串长度
获取字符串长度 --> 循环处理每个字符
循环处理每个字符 --> 获取字符的unicode编码
原创
2024-06-14 05:07:19
25阅读
在jvm中,java中的字符(char)保存的是对应字符的unicode码
java中忘记了的基础知识: 在jvm中,java中的字符(char)保存的是对应字符的unicode码。 例如 ‘中’字 的unicode码是 20013,16进制是 \u4e2d,代码public static vo
转载
2022-10-20 20:39:00
428阅读
Java与Unicode: Java的class文件采用utf8的编码方式,JVM运行时采用utf16。Java的字符串是unicode编码的。总之,Java采用了unicode字符集,使之易于国际化。
Java支持哪些字符集:
即Java能识别哪些字符集并对它进行正确地处理?查看Charset 类,最新的JDK支持160种字符集。可以通过static方法available
转载
2023-06-12 17:08:21
1251阅读
Java 对 Unicode转义字符不会进行任何特殊的处理,只是简单的将其替换称相应的字符。public static void main(String[] args) {
// \u000d System.out.println("hell world");
}输出结果为:hell world其实原理就是大家熟悉的Unicode 编码,\u000d其实就是一个Unicode的转义字符,
转载
2022-10-28 17:29:39
572阅读
Java String类型在内存中以unicode编码形式存储,unicode属于定长编码,便于管理,所以java采用了unicode。 getByte(String charset) 将unicode编码转换编译成指定编码内部实现调用了encode方法 static byte[] encode(char[] ca, int off, int len) {
String csn = Ch
转载
2024-03-07 20:37:28
18阅读
Unicode是一种通用的国际标准字符编码,能够表示世界上大多数的书面语言。为什么java使用Unicode系统? 在Unicode之前,有很多语言标准:ASCII (美国信息交换标准代码)。 ISO 8859-1 用于表示西欧语言。 KOI-8 用于表示俄文。 GB18030 和 BIG-5 用于表示中文等等。这导致两个问题: 指定代码值对应于各种语言标准中的不同字母。 具有大字符集的语言的编码
转载
2023-10-04 11:17:58
111阅读
谈谈我对Java中Unicode、编码的理解
我们经常会遇到编码问题。Java号称国际化的语言,是因为它的class文件采用UTF-8,而JVM运行时使用UTF-16(至于为什么JVM中要采用UTF-16,我没看过 相关的资料,但我猜可能是因为JAVA里面一个字符(char)就是16位的,而UTF-16正是双字节编码),都是unicode的编码。
un
转载
2023-08-24 15:37:45
41阅读
# Java 输出 Unicode 字符
Unicode 是一个国际标准,用于表示文本字符的编码方案。它包含了几乎所有世界上使用的字符,包括各种文字、符号、表情等。在 Java 中,我们可以使用 Unicode 字符来输出特定的符号,并且可以通过代码来实现。
## Unicode 字符表示方法
Unicode 字符可以使用转义序列 `\u` 加上一个四位十六进制数字来表示。例如,要输出字符
原创
2023-08-06 04:41:25
1262阅读